Description
Turning Inserts are precision-engineered indexable cutting tools used in CNC lathes and turning centers for external turning, internal turning, facing, profiling, and contouring operations. Designed to provide superior cutting performance and productivity, these inserts offer excellent dimensional accuracy, surface finish, and machining reliability across a variety of materials.
Manufactured from premium carbide substrates and enhanced with advanced coating technologies such as TiN, TiCN, TiAlN, and CVD/PVD coatings, Turning Inserts are built to withstand high cutting temperatures and demanding machining conditions. Their optimized cutting geometries and chipbreaker designs ensure efficient chip evacuation, reduced cutting forces, and improved machining stability.
Available in a wide range of shapes, sizes, nose radii, and grades, Turning Inserts are suitable for machining steel, stainless steel, cast iron, aluminum, titanium, and heat-resistant superalloys. They support roughing, semi-finishing, and finishing operations, helping manufacturers achieve higher productivity while reducing tooling costs.
Widely used in automotive, aerospace, oil & gas, heavy engineering, mold & die, and general manufacturing industries, Turning Inserts are essential for producing precision components with consistent quality and performance.
